Patterned after the NFL's Big Data Bowl, the New York Racing Association and its horsemen are hosting the first ever Big Data Derby. We are releasing one year's (2019) worth of tracking data, alongside some very basic descriptive data (e.g., distance, surface, track), through the data science competition site, Kaggle. Data scientists will compete for **$50,000** in prizes by producing analytical work using that data to show us something we don't know about our sport.
